I'll switch to a new device so I need to transfer my Getcontact data. How can I backup the data on the app?

In the context of data and applications, a backup refers to the process of creating a duplicate or copy of essential files, information, or settings to prevent data loss in case of accidental deletion, hardware failure, or when switching to a new device. To keep your data safe while moving your Getcontact information to a new device, try the following:

• To start, sign up for a GetContact account using your email address or a social media account. This will let you link your settings and preferences to your account. Check that your account works by seeing what information moves over when you log in from a different device.

• If you sync your contacts, Getcontact will be able to rebuild its database using your old contacts when you install the app on a new device.

• To get some data by hand, you can take screenshots of things like profile settings or tags that you want to keep. Also, write down any important settings or preferences that don't get saved automatically.

Getcontact's support team can help you if you have problems or need help transferring data. Find out what options you have for moving data between devices, especially data that isn't directly connected to your account. The support team might give you specific steps or tools to make this process easier.
